## Support

Welcome aboard! The Quillbase profile store is sharded 32 ways by user ID, so if a lookup seems to vanish, check you're hitting the right shard first — it's almost always that. The resharding runbook lives in the team wiki under "Quillbase Ops." If you're still stuck after that, just email the shard-ops rotation.

escalation mailbox, kaweg-kahif: druwyn.sordor@nelvroworks.corp

Ticket: Slimmed image breaks runtime on Pellarc build agents.

Repro steps:
1. Build the hollowed image with the strip-layers profile enabled.
2. Push to the staging registry and deploy to the canary pool.
3. Container exits with a missing shared-library error within ten seconds.

Expected: parity with the full image. Actual: crash loop. Suspect the trim step removes the resolver libs. To pull the failing image from the staging registry, authenticate with the token below.

session JWT of tawip-kajog = eyJhbGciOiJIUzI1NiIsInR5cCI6IkpXVCJ9.eyJzdWIiOiI2dKYGGIn0.afsnASii

Vendor note: the Pixelhurst image-cache library bundled with our Tilework renderer leaks roughly 2 MB per thousand evictions on long-running workers. Pixelhurst has acknowledged the defect and scheduled a fix for their next quarterly release; until then, restart cache workers weekly. Maintainers should track the patch status and report any worsening behavior to the vendor liaison.

pager mailbox: holius@nelvrogrid.internal

# Mossgate Environments

Welcome aboard! Mossgate is mid-refactor: we're peeling the legacy Tanglewood ORM layer out of the order service, one module at a time. Dev and staging both run the shim that routes reads through the new repository layer while writes still hit Tanglewood — don't be surprised by the dual code paths. Staging is the one to trust. Its current settings are listed below.

service settings:
ralael:
  pin: 7453
  tenant: zorath
  seal: seal_087806e4
  metrics_host: metrics.ralael.paliqworks.example
  standby_team: fraath
  escalation: praok-istiel
  nonce: 10e083